The sialate O-acetylesterase EstA from gut Bacteroidetes species enables sialidase-mediated cross-species foraging of 9-O-acetylated sialoglycans
The gut harbors many symbiotic, commensal, and pathogenic microbes that break down and metabolize host carbohydrates.
